Where is Ten Boer?
Where is Ten Boer located?
Ten Boer, Ten Boer, Netherlands (approx. 53.277313°, 6.695118°)
Where is Ten Boer on the map?
Ten Boer - Groningen
{"latitude":53.277313,"longitude":6.695118,"title":"Ten Boer"}